The fourth follow-up report on the 15 Air Pollution Pilot Study recommendations is to monitor the status of the adoption of NAC NATO/CCMS Recommendations I,II,III,IV,V,VII, and VIII in cities with population over 600,000 in 1978. The report also can be compared to the 1975, 1976, and 1977 survey responses and the first three follow-up reports to evaluate changes in air pollution activities in the past three years. The NAC NATO/CCMS recommendations listed above include general assessment of air pollution, standard-setting, establishment of air quality monitoring systems and suitable systems for retrieval and storage of data, employment of recognized reference methods for monitoring, and institution of uniform procedures for conduction emissions inventories. |
